🚗 SUBARU LEGACY — Diagnostic Trouble Codes
13 diagnostic trouble codes have been reported by SUBARU LEGACY owners to NHTSA. Click any code for detailed reports and causes specific to this vehicle.
| Code | Description | Reports |
|---|---|---|
| P2138 | Throttle/Pedal Position Sensor/Switch D/E Voltage Correlation | 17 |
| C1431 | Damper LR Circuit Short To Battery | 1 |
| P0420 | Catalyst System Efficiency Below Threshold Bank 1 | 1 |
| P0456 | EVAP System Leak Detected (very small leak) | 1 |
| P0700 | Transmission Control System (MIL Request) | 1 |
| P0712 | Transmission Fluid Temperature Sensor A Circuit Low | 1 |
| P0766 | Shift Solenoid D Performance/Stuck Off | 1 |
| P0841 | Transmission Fluid Pressure Sensor/Switch A Circuit Range/Performance | 1 |
| P0843 | Transmission Fluid Pressure Sensor/Switch A Circuit High | 1 |
| P0867 | Transmission Fluid Pressure | 1 |
| P1603 | Control Module Self Test Torque Monitoring | 1 |
| P2096 | Post Catalyst Fuel Trim System Too Lean Bank 1 | 1 |
| P2318 | Ignition Coil G Primary Control Circuit Low | 1 |
Report counts based on NHTSA owner complaints. Codes are linked to the generic DTC code page for more information.
